Santa Barbara County’s new fire chief was sworn in Tuesday in Santa Barbara.
Mark A. Hartwig was appointed to the position last month.
He takes over for Mike Dyer, who had been filling in as chief on an interim basis since Eric Peterson retired in the fall of 2018.
Hartwig’s first day on the job in Santa Barbara County was Feb. 18.
He had been the fire chief of the San Bernardino County Fire District since 2011. In 2017, Hartwig was named the California Fire Chief of the Year by the California State Fire Chiefs’ Association.
Santa Barbara County CEO Mona Miyasato administered the Oath of Office to Hartwig at Tuesday morning at the board of supervisors’ meeting.
